Find an equivalent ratio in simplest terms: 25:75

Respuesta :

14amavanessa
14amavanessa 14amavanessa
  • 03-12-2021

Answer:

1:3

Step-by-step explanation:

Both numbers are divisible by 25:

  • 25 ÷ 25 = 1
  • 75 ÷ 25 = 3

∴ The simplified ratio is 1:3
